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Penarth to Pwllheli start from as little as £20.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Penarth to Pwllheli are available for £51.40 one way, or £57.70 return

Split ticketing means that instead of purchasing one rail ticket for your journey we automatically find and help you book two or more tickets instead, covering exactly the same journey. We call it our FairSplit.

Facilities and Amenities at Penarth Station

Arriving at Penarth station, you'll find a variety of facilities aimed at making your journey smooth and stress-free. The ticket office is open throughout the week, with an early start on weekdays to accommodate early commuters. The station is equipped with ticket machines that are accessible, accepting payments exclusively via credit or debit cards. For those who prefer collecting their tickets in person, this is possible via the machines or the ticket office, as smartcards are not issued here.

Penarth station is fully accessible, with step-free access throughout, ensuring ease of movement for all passengers. Helpful information is readily available from the ticket office staff or via the customer help points spread across the station. The attentive service continues with Passenger Assist, a program designed to facilitate travel for those requiring additional support.

Although the station lacks amenities such as refreshment facilities, shops, or Wi-Fi, passengers can find seating areas and weather-protected bicycle storage. Cyclists are well-catered for, with sheltered stands and CCTV monitored areas for peace of mind.

Station Facilities and Amenities

When visiting Pwllheli station, be prepared for a laid-back experience with a focus on essential amenities. While there is no ticket office or machines available for your convenience, you can easily purchase train tickets online before your journey.

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access categorically marked as 'A', ensuring ease of movement across the platform. There's no waiting room, but ample seating areas make it comfortable as you await your train. And if you need help, facilities such as an induction loop are available, although there are no customer help points on site.

Refreshment facilities are somewhat limited, with a cozy coffee shop to keep you fueled with caffeine or a sweet treat. While there aren't any shops or ATMs, this doesn’t detract from the simple charm of Pwllheli station.

Onward Travel Options

Your onward journey from Pwllheli is well catered for. The area boasts transport links connecting you further afield. The nearest bus stops are just a short 100-meter walk from the station, perfect for continuing your journey across the local regions. Rail replacement services also ensure travel continuity without long detours.

Although the station doesn't provide bicycle hire directly, you will find dedicated bicycle storage available, including CCTV-monitored bike stands, making it convenient for those who prefer cycling in their travel itinerary.
